Nell's career in technology and entrepreneurship stems from a great early-age foundation she got from her engineer dad. By the age of 24, she was already teaching post-grad computer science. Soon afterwards she ventured into entrepreneurship, in various projects and ventures, in pursuit of lasting beneficial impact in the world.

In the process of maturing as an entrepreneur she has drifted into being a sought-after public speaker, facilitating a great many workshops, and delivering digestible yet informative lectures on emerging technologies to diverse audiences internationally.

Her work is regularly covered by Wired, BBC, The Guardian, Forbes, Vice, and others.

Nell has a core belief that technology can (and should) be leveraged to free us from the saddest aspects of the human condition. It is this same wellspring of passion that she seeks to ignite within others.
